Overview of Remote Control
This product can be operated through the front panel and also remotely through the following
interfaces (standard equipment):
•
RS232C interface
•
GPIB interface
•
USB interface
These interfaces cannot be used concurrently.
The remote interfaces comply with IEEE Std 488.2-1992 and SCPI Specification 1999.0.
Before using SCPI commands, make sure that you understand the SCPI command syntax for
this product.
The RMT LED on the front panel illuminates during operation in remote control mode. To
change remote control mode to local control mode (panel operation) using the front panel,
press the LOCAL key.
Measurement equipment interface standards
This product conforms to the following standards:
•
IEEE Std 488.2-1992 IEEE Standard Codes, Formats, Protocols, and Common
Commands For Use With IEEE Std 488.1-1987
•
IEEE Std 488.1-1987 IEEE Standard Digital Interface for Programmable Instrumentation
•
Standard Commands for Programmable Instruments (SCPI) version 1999.0
•
Universal Serial Bus Specification Rev 2.0
•
Universal Serial Bus Test and Measurement Class Specification (USBTMC) Rev 1.0
•
Universal Serial Bus Test and Measurement Class, Subclass USB488 Specification
(USBTMC-USB488) Rev 1.0
VISA Library
To use a VISA library (VISA COM) as an I/O library, the VISA library must be installed in the
controller (host computer).
When a USB interface is used for control, a device driver compliant with the USB T&M class
(USBTMC) is required. The USBTMC driver is automatically installed by the VISA library.
The Virtual Instrument Software Architecture (VISA) is a standard specification of instrument
connection software established by VXlplug&play Systems Alliance.
One of the VISA libraries (driver software installed according to the VISA specifications) listed
below is required.
•
NI-VISA (ver. 3.2 or later) of National Instruments
•
Keysight VISA (Keysight IO Libraries M01.00 or later) of Keysight Technologies
•
KI-VISA ver. 3.0.0 or later
Do not install multiple VISA libraries in your PC; doing so may cause a malfunction.
